Gun Pulled on Hospital Workers; Doc’s Drano Poisoning Case Dismissed; PT Kickbacks

June 4, 2026
in Health News
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


A Michigan man was arrested for allegedly pulling a gun on three hospital workers while they were on a break. (Click On Detroit)

A Texas woman was arrested after allegedly assaulting emergency department staff, spitting in the face of one nurse and kicking another. (KSLA)

The case against a California dermatologist who was accused of trying to poison her husband with Drano has been dismissed. (People)

Iowa physician Raymond Tamburro, MD, was charged with unprofessional conduct by the state’s medical board after being accused of having an inappropriate relationship with a patient. (Iowa Capital Dispatch)

A Tennessee nurse was arrested after he was allegedly found with more than 115,000 images of child pornography. (WABI)

Transgender youths are taking legal efforts to block the Trump administration’s demands to hand over their medical records. (New York Times)

A New York physical therapy (PT) clinic manager was convicted of paying cash kickbacks to ambulette drivers who recruited Medicare patients to the clinic, and for falsifying medical records to show that therapists who weren’t at the clinic treated the patients, according to the U.S. Department of Justice (DOJ).

The Federal Trade Commission said it has required Ascension Health Alliance to divest several surgery centers before it can complete its acquisition of AmSurg.

Two physicians in Massachusetts were accused of illegally prescribing controlled substances, including to patients with a known history of substance use disorder or overdoses, the state’s attorney general announced.

Tennessee nurse practitioner Heather Marks was convicted for prescribing nearly a million opioid pills to almost 1,000 patients over about a year and a half, including to patients whom she allegedly knew were selling opioids on the street, the DOJ said.
